HomeTown Health, LLC recognized Irwin County Hospital as the “Hospital of the Year” at its 2009 Annual Conference at Callaway Gardens in Pine Mountain, Georgia from among 54 statewide Georgia rural hospital members. This award is for prestigious achievement as a rural hospital.

Irwin County Hospital was selected for demonstrating exceptional leadership by providing quality doctors, dedicated caregivers, and adopting “Best Practices” that contributed to the overall success of the hospital. The criteria consist of having an ongoing strategic plan, involvement with legislators in governmental affairs, being highly regarded by business providers and hospital peers, a strong commitment to staff education, and expressing decision making capabilities that promotes the highest quality health care with the greatest access to the citizens of Irwin County and surrounding counties, while maintaining a financially viable health care institution.
“Irwin County Hospital has achieved notable success in a very difficult and volatile health care environment and is recognized and commended for achievement far above the normal rural hospital system”, stated Jimmy Lewis, the CEO of HomeTown Health.
